我一直试图了解 Ant 的用途,但我仍然不明白。
有人可以给我一个使用 Ant 的用例吗?我可以尝试看看 Ant 为何有用以及我可以用它做什么?
我在 Eclipse 中进行 Java 开发,并且刚刚开始使用 servlet 和 Google Web Toolkit。
Ant 是一个构建工具。举例来说,您的 Eclipse 工作区中有多个项目,所有这些项目都是较大应用程序的一部分。要将其全部构建到包含依赖项的 jar 文件中,您可以选择所有项目并将它们导出为 jar 文件,但这有点麻烦。
Ant 是一个可扩展的解决方案。您可以在 XML 中定义构建过程,然后 ant 根据此配方编译您的 java 文件。
Ant 不仅仅可以做建筑。我在一家公司工作,该公司的部署机制是我们自己的存储库中的 Debian 软件包。我们有 Ant 脚本来构建 jar 文件,将它们和一些元数据文件排列到 Debian 包中,将它们放入存储库中,然后重新生成存储库清单。
与任何 Java 一样,在熟练使用 Ant 之前,您需要了解大量配置,但一些基本教程应该可以让您了解自己要做什么。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)